A sequence has an initial term a1=22 and a recursive formula an=an−1−10.
What is the explicit formula for the sequence?

an=22+10(n−1)
an=22−10(n−1)
an=10−22(n−1)
an=10+22(n−1)

Answers

Answer:

B. aₙ = 22 - 10(n - 1)

Step-by-step explanation:

Recursive formula:

a₁ = 22aₙ = aₙ ₋₁ - 10Common difference is d = -10

Explicit formula:

aₙ = a₁ + (n - 1)d = 22 + (n - 1)*(-10) = 22 - 10(n - 1)

Correct choice is B

Factor the following expression: 14b + 7a.

Answers

Answer:

7(a+2b)

Step-by-step explanation:

To factor an expression, you want to find the greatest common factor (GCF). I know that 7 can go into both 14 and 7, so my GCF would be 7. If I divide both 7a and 14b by 7, I get a and 2b. This means that my answer would be 7(a+2b) as that simplifies to 7a+14b. Hope that was helpful!

After swimming 60 feet below the surface of water, a whale swims up 30 feet. Use a number line to help you create an equation that shows the new location of the whale in relation to the water service.

A. The equation is -60 + (-30) = -90. The whale is 90 feet below the waters surface.
B. The equation is -60 + (-30) = -30. The whale is 30 feet below the water surface.
C. The equation is -60 + 30 = -30. The whale is 30 feet below the water surface.
D. The equation is -60 + 30 = -90. The whale is 90 feet below the water surface.​

Answers

Answer:

C. The equation is -60 + 30 = -30. The whale is 30 feet below the water surface

Step-by-step explanation:

At the surface of the water in the swimming pool, the height of elevation is 0.

Thus, if you swim 60 ft below the surface, it means you are going in the negative direction when we consider a number line. Thus, distance = -60 ft

Now, when you swim back up by 30 ft, it is in the positive direction. Thus, total distance is now; -60 + 30 = -30 ft

Thus value denotes a negative direction and it means you are 30 ft below the surface of the water.

Fill in the blank.
The square of the _______ of a right triangle equals the sum of the squares of the lengths of the two legs.

Answers

Answer:

Its the hypotenuse!

Step-by-step explanation:

The Pythagorean theorem states that in any right triangle, the square of the length of the hypotenuse equals the sum of the squares of the lengths of the legs of the right triangle.
